Mosiychuk, a notorious Ukrainian politician with long standing and strong ties to the Ukrainian neo-Nazi movement has openly expressed his extreme-right views. While being a local MP in the Kiev region, he was suspected of conspiring to plant a bomb on a monument of Vladimir Lenin in 2011. The politician met the Maidan events of early 2014 in detention, and was eventually sentenced to 6 years in prison over the preparation of the terrorist act. | |
Following the Euromaidan demonstrations and subsequent government coup , Mosiychuk was released by the newly appointed Kiev officials and cleared of all charges as a “political prisoner.” Upon his release, Mosiychuk took an active part in the unrest in eastern Ukraine, becoming a deputy commander of the notorious Azov paramilitary battalion. The militant group is well known for following Nazi ideology and has been condemned by the UN and Amnesty International. | |
Mosiychuk also threatened to dispatch neo-Nazi militants to Crimea in an effort to scupper the independence referendum there. |
